Workout Description

Start the timer and begin with 15 Dumbbell Thrusters (20 pounds). Next, move on to 15 Box Jumps, followed by 15 V-ups (see modifications below if needed). Then, complete 15 Dumbbell Push Presses (25 pounds). Once you’ve finished the full sequence, take a well-earned 1-minute rest before starting the next round. Repeat this cycle for a total of 5 rounds.

Modification Options

Beginner: Reduce the weight of the dumbbell thrusters from 20 pounds to 8 to 10 pounds. Instead of V-ups, complete alternating V-ups of Sit-ups. Reduce the weight of the Dumbbell Push Press to 10 to 15 pounds.

Advanced: Increase the weight of the dumbbell thrusters from 20 pounds to 30 pounds. Increase the weight of the Dumbbell Push press to 35 pounds.
